Job summary

Newly Qualified GP (ARRS role) at The Light Surgery OneMedical Group are actively looking for newly qualified General Practitioners to join our team at The Light Surgery under the ARRS scheme. This is an excellent opportunity for a newly qualified GP to begin their career in a highly supportive, multi-disciplinary environment and deliver high-quality care to our community.

Main duties of the job

As the job holder will be employed under the ARRS scheme, applicants must be within 2 years of completing their CCT at the time of appointment, and must not have had substantive employment within a GP practice before.

The GP will be working with a great local team and will have the support of the wider NHS Services Leadership team and our Support Centre teams as well.

This is a fixed-term contract until the end of March 2026. The role will be part of the PCN additional roles reimbursement scheme (ARRS) and could have the potential to be extended beyond March depending on NHS funding arrangements and guidance.We have 11 sessions available

Job description

Job responsibilities

Within this role you will be undertaking clinical and administrative sessions, assessing, diagnosing and treating patients. On a standard day, you will manage patients with complex and long-term health conditions proactively, ensuring we are able to support our patients in staying well. You will also support the wider MDT by provider expert advice and guidance. You will work alongside a wider multi-Disciplinary Team including: Practices Nurses, ACPs, Wellbeing Advisors, Health Coaches, Physician Associate, and more.

What youll work on

  • A mix of telephone, face to face and home visit appointments
  • Understand the patient population to be able to provide high quality care to patients
  • Undertake both planned and urgent primary care as required
  • Provide patient focussed, evidence-based practice to a high standard
  • Supporting the wider MDT to ensure patients with long term and/or complex health conditions are care for at the right time, by the right clinician

Who can apply?

To be eligible for this ARRS-funded role, applicants must meet the following criteria:

  • Be within 2 years of completing your CCT at the time of appointment
  • Not have held a substantive salaried GP role in general practice previously
  • Be fully registered with the GMC and on the GP Specialty Register
  • Be on the NHS Performers List
  • Have the right to work in the UK (please note: we are unable to offer sponsorship for this role)
